All I can say is that I've had no issues with the cap style. I've never used the flow through. When I researched them I kept seeing the slow to fill comments and the cracked battery cover comments on the flow through that Mal mentioned earlier. Some love the flow through for easy air top off. I don't keep the caps on while at the house so I don't have to deal with them on pretravel air pressure checks. I've also been extremely lucky and have not had to air up while on a trip. Even if I did I would not have any issue using the little tool to take the caps off. You get 2 with the kit. One stays with all the sensors and monitor while at the house and the other lives in the truck. I still have the antitheft spin cap on mine and once I use the tool to get the cap loose I can actually spin the cap off without the tool. Ultimately it's a decision only you can make. Either one is better than not having one!

We currently have the flow through sensors on our 303. I've never had any issues adding air to the tires through the sensors - it's like they weren't even there. Regarding the need for metal valve stems I can say from personal experience (last month) that we had a low pressure alert on our TST 507 on the interstate. When we pulled off the road and I started looking at the tire sure enough the valve stem had cracked and was the source of the leak. We've had the sensors installed for right at 18 months. I am changing out the rubber valve stems for metal this week.

I'm not too sure on the internal sensors but for the regular outside screw on sensors it will depend on what type rims you have and the diameter of the hole drilled for the valve stem. I actually used some that were for a Ford super duty rim on mine. Can you find out what type of rims are on your unit?

I had installed the 1.5“ Xtra Seal 17-428 metal stems on our 2019 303 RLS, which has 16 inch wheels. I purchased these at O’Reillys - got 5 for $13.
